/** * Tries to discover the grant type requested for the token associated with this request. * * @return the grant type if known, or null otherwise */ public String getGrantType() { if (getRequestParameters().containsKey(OAuth2Utils.GRANT_TYPE)) { return getRequestParameters().get(OAuth2Utils.GRANT_TYPE); } if (getRequestParameters().containsKey(OAuth2Utils.RESPONSE_TYPE)) { String response = getRequestParameters().get(OAuth2Utils.RESPONSE_TYPE); if (response.contains("token")) { return "implicit"; } } return null; }

/** * Update the scope and create a new request. All the other properties are the same (including the request * parameters). * * @param scope the new scope * @return a new request with the narrowed scope */ public OAuth2Request narrowScope(Set<String> scope) { OAuth2Request request = new OAuth2Request(getRequestParameters(), getClientId(), authorities, approved, scope, resourceIds, redirectUri, responseTypes, extensions); request.refresh = this.refresh; return request; }
public OAuth2Request refresh(TokenRequest tokenRequest) { OAuth2Request request = new OAuth2Request(getRequestParameters(), getClientId(), authorities, approved, getScope(), resourceIds, redirectUri, responseTypes, extensions); request.refresh = tokenRequest; return request; }

protected byte[] serializeOauth2Authentication(OAuth2Authentication auth2Authentication) { Authentication userAuthentication = auth2Authentication.getUserAuthentication(); HashMap<String, Object> data = new HashMap<>(); if (userAuthentication!=null) { if (userAuthentication instanceof UaaAuthentication) { data.put(USER_AUTHENTICATION_UAA_AUTHENTICATION, JsonUtils.writeValueAsString(userAuthentication)); } else { data.put(USER_AUTHENTICATION_UAA_PRINCIPAL, JsonUtils.writeValueAsString(userAuthentication.getPrincipal())); data.put(USER_AUTHENTICATION_AUTHORITIES, UaaStringUtils.getStringsFromAuthorities(userAuthentication.getAuthorities())); } } data.put(OAUTH2_REQUEST_PARAMETERS, auth2Authentication.getOAuth2Request().getRequestParameters()); data.put(OAUTH2_REQUEST_CLIENT_ID, auth2Authentication.getOAuth2Request().getClientId()); data.put(OAUTH2_REQUEST_AUTHORITIES, UaaStringUtils.getStringsFromAuthorities(auth2Authentication.getOAuth2Request().getAuthorities())); data.put(OAUTH2_REQUEST_APPROVED, auth2Authentication.getOAuth2Request().isApproved()); data.put(OAUTH2_REQUEST_SCOPE, auth2Authentication.getOAuth2Request().getScope()); data.put(OAUTH2_REQUEST_RESOURCE_IDS, auth2Authentication.getOAuth2Request().getResourceIds()); data.put(OAUTH2_REQUEST_REDIRECT_URI, auth2Authentication.getOAuth2Request().getRedirectUri()); data.put(OAUTH2_REQUEST_RESPONSE_TYPES, auth2Authentication.getOAuth2Request().getResponseTypes()); //currently not serializing any of the //Map<String, Serializable > extensionProperties if (auth2Authentication.getOAuth2Request().getExtensions() != null && auth2Authentication.getOAuth2Request().getExtensions().size()>0) { logger.warn("[oauth_code] Unable to serialize extensions:"+auth2Authentication.getOAuth2Request().getExtensions()); } return JsonUtils.writeValueAsBytes(data); }

public void setAuthentication(OAuth2Authentication authentication) { // pull apart the request and save its bits OAuth2Request o2Request = authentication.getOAuth2Request(); setAuthorities(o2Request.getAuthorities() == null ? null : new HashSet<>(o2Request.getAuthorities())); setClientId(o2Request.getClientId()); setExtensions(o2Request.getExtensions() == null ? null : new HashMap<>(o2Request.getExtensions())); setRedirectUri(o2Request.getRedirectUri()); setRequestParameters(o2Request.getRequestParameters() == null ? null : new HashMap<>(o2Request.getRequestParameters())); setResourceIds(o2Request.getResourceIds() == null ? null : new HashSet<>(o2Request.getResourceIds())); setResponseTypes(o2Request.getResponseTypes() == null ? null : new HashSet<>(o2Request.getResponseTypes())); setScope(o2Request.getScope() == null ? null : new HashSet<>(o2Request.getScope())); setApproved(o2Request.isApproved()); if (authentication.getUserAuthentication() != null) { this.userAuth = new SavedUserAuthentication(authentication.getUserAuthentication()); } else { this.userAuth = null; } }
